A Reflection for Rosh Hodesh Av

A Reflection for Rosh Hodesh Av

(For the personal and collective good)

 

When nothing can be said, or should be said,

Stillness is not an option but a must,

For the sake of all others and oneself.

 

Why is that a challenge for leaders, for us?

Why must hearing oneself, without purpose,

Be for aggrandisement and nothing else?

 

When care for all needs, one holds one’s tongue:

“He who conquers himself is greater than

He who conquers cities;” then all rally

 

Together, to support the cause for all

With words that bring all together, as one!
